Solution for 2x+6x+1=33 equation:


Simplifying
2x + 6x + 1 = 33

Reorder the terms:
1 + 2x + 6x = 33

Combine like terms: 2x + 6x = 8x
1 + 8x = 33

Solving
1 + 8x = 33

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-1' to each side of the equation.
1 + -1 + 8x = 33 + -1

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0
0 + 8x = 33 + -1
8x = 33 + -1

Combine like terms: 33 + -1 = 32
8x = 32

Divide each side by '8'.
x = 4

Simplifying
x = 4
